Polycrystalline diamond tools (PCD) and Cubic Boron Nitride (CBN) are one and two, respectively, on the list of hardest insert materials, even still, their extreme chemistries are quite different. Although CBN's exceptional toughness/hardness is still less than the diamond-based materials, it remains stable at temperatures of up to 1400°C, whereas diamond starts to decompose at 800°C.
